Subject: DR drill — quota service recovery step

Hi,

As part of Thursday's disaster-recovery drill for the Quotarium service, we will simulate loss of the per-tenant rate-quota store and restore it from the sealed snapshot. Please review the sequence: failover, snapshot mount, quota table verification, then re-enable enforcement. The snapshot mount requires the recovery passphrase, which for audit purposes is recorded below:

unlock words, fawig-bagef: olidor-holir-istox-holath-tamys-quenion-giliel

## Authentication

Warmly handlers run on the Fenwick serverless platform, so the first request after an idle period may take a few seconds while the runtime initializes. Support staff reproducing cold-start reports should use the diagnostics endpoint, which forces a fresh container and returns timing breakdowns. Retries within the warm window will not reproduce the issue. Diagnostics calls authenticate against the internal Warmly telemetry service using the key below.

app token of hawif-kafof = kto15_B3AN0KfpZRy4TLc

## 3.8.0 — Setting renamed

`WEBHOOK_RETRY_MAX` is now `DELIVERY_RETRY_LIMIT` in the Quillbark dispatcher. Old name is ignored, no warning. Retries now back off exponentially starting at 2s, capped at 10 attempts. Update customer env files during the next ticket touch. Deliveries are also now HMAC-signed, and the signing secret sits on the line directly below this entry.

env line for bajop-fahag: RELAY_SECRET5=ff20c

Subject: On-call handover — Crashwick pipeline

Hi all — handing over the Crashwick crash-report pipeline for the Lumetto mobile app. Ingest is healthy; the dedup worker backed up twice last week but recovered after a restart. Dashboards are pinned in the team channel. New folks: read the runbook before paging anyone. Questions about symbolication failures should go to the pipeline maintainers at this address.

escalation mailbox, kaweg-kahif: druwyn.sordor@nelvroworks.corp